Cadence pspice technology offers more than 33,000 models covering various types of devices that are included in the pspice software. A multiplexer or mux is a combinational circuits that selects several analog or digital input signals and forwards the selected input into a single output line. Multiplexer and demultiplexer circuit diagrams and applications. Demultiplexer demux and multiplexer mux both are used in communication systems to carry multiple data signals i. The demultiplexer is a combinational logic circuit designed to switch one common input line to one of several seperate output line. In this presented design, the reversible multiplexers are implemented with a rmux1 reversible logic gate which can be used as multiplexer. All four possible inputs for the combinations of logic. Design and simulation of multiplexers and demultiplexers linkedin. Combinational circuits using decoder geeksforgeeks. Basic circuit design and multiplexers howard huang. When turned on, the restructure multiplexers option optimizes the structure of each multiplexer bus for the target device to reduce the overall number of logic elements used in the design. Implantation of multiplexer using logic gates is given below. Both pcb footprints and schematic symbols are available for download in a vendor neutral format.
Because of its unique structure, a multiplexer selection from introduction to digital systems. Multiplexers a multiplexers mux is a combinational logic component that has several inputs and only one output. Digital logic design is a software tool for designing and simulating digital circuits. In this project, well be using the 74ls174 multiplexer, a 1 of 8 multiplexer. A multiplexer is a combinational circuit that selects one out of multiple input signals depending upon the state of select line. A multiplexer of 2 n inputs has n selected lines, are used to select. A 4to1 multiplexer circuit is that is the formal definition of a multiplexer. In electronics, a multiplexer also known as a data selector, is a device that selects between. Combinational logic circuits circuits without a memory. From the above program you will get to know the no of n1 mux required to design m1, remaing is just connections. In essence it all starts with true and false or 0 and 1. T here are two data inputs d0 and d1, and a select input called s.
Multiplexer is a device that has multiple inputs and a single line output. Licensee agrees that it has received a copy of the content, including software i. Twoinput multiplexer design the input a of this simple 21 line multiplexer circuit constructed from standard nand gates acts to control which input i0 or i1 gets passed to the output at q. A clock multiplexer switches the clock without any glitches as the glitch in clock will be hazardous for the system. As inverse to the mux, demux is a onetomany circuit. Professor shankar balachandran iitm explains multiplexing as the method of transmitting a large number of information units over a small number of channels or lines and a digital multiplexer is a combinational logic circuit that selects binary information. A multiplexer or data selector, is a combinational circuit having multiple input line, select lines and one output line. These selection lines are used to select one output line out of possible lines. Since there are n selection lines, there will be 2 n possible combinations of zeros and ones. Included circuit components include inputs and outputs, gates, multiplexers. The demultiplexer is a combinational logic circuit designed to switch one common input line to one of several seperate output line the data distributor, known more commonly as a demultiplexer or demux for short, is the exact opposite of the multiplexer we saw in the previous tutorial. How to design 4 to 1 multiplexer by proteus toutorial 04. From the truth table above, we can see that when the data select input, a is low at logic 0. The action or operation of a demultiplexer is opposite to that of the multiplexer.
Multiplexer multiplexing is the property of combining one or more signals and transmitting on a single channel. The multiplexer as a universal logic solution because all 2 m possible combinations of the m control lines of a multiplexer are fed to 2 m and gates then there is an and gate for all of the fundamental product terms of the m variables. Modeling, synthesis, and simulation using vhdl book skip to main content. It provides digital parts ranging from simple gates to. Productivity features and automation to create logic gate diagrams faster. Logic gate software to easily create logic gates online. From simple gates to complex sequential circuits, plot timing diagrams, automatic circuit generation, explore standard ics, and much more. S,iii sem, ksit,bangalore under the guidance of prof. A demultiplexer is a circuit that receives information from a single line and directs it to one of possible output lines a demultiplexor receives as input, selection lines and one input line.
The multimedia logic simulator has taken this one step further and introduced devices that connect directly to your computers real devices e. Data transmission in communication systems and boolean logic implementation a multiplexer abbreviated as mux is a combinational. Keyboard, screen, serial ports including multimedia ones pc speaker, wave, bitmaps. Circuit design software for beginners and professionals.
Implementation of boolean functions using 2 to 1 multiplexer the multiplexer is a universal logic function generator, it can implement any logic function. Multiplexer is a combinational circuit that has maximum of 2n data inputs, n selection lines and single output line. Let us first define a clock multiplexer a clock multiplexer is a circuit that can switch the system from one clock to another while the chip is running. The output data lines are controlled by n selection lines. For every probable input condition, there are various output signals and depending on the input only one output signal will produce the logic. Multiplexer is a circuit to selectively pass one of two inputs to the output. It is made of n number of input lines and 2n number of output lines. Multiplexers and logic functions 2 any logic function of 3 inputs can be implemented with a 41 multiplexer and an inverter, as follows.
The multiplexer is a universal logic function generator, it can implement any logic function. Both pcb footprints and schematic symbols are available for download in a vendor neutral format, which can then be exported to the leading eda cadcae design tools using the ultra librarian reader. One of these data inputs will be connected to the output based on the values of selection lines. Draw simple to complex logic gates from annotated circuit diagrams to digital and analog logic designs with amazing ease. Digital logic intel fpga academic program intel software. When three switches are off and di input is pressed then first output will be on. A multiplexer is the most frequently used combinational circuits and important building block in many in digital systems. Logic design simple door security system with using mux. Which is the best software for circuit and logic diagram drawing.
Our smart objects automatically calculate outputs so you can use it as a logic gate simulator too. Logic gate software logic gate tool create logic gates. For n input lines, log n base2 selection lines, or we can say that for 2 n input lines, n selection lines are required. This article contains a list of best free logic gate simulator software for windows. Multiplexers can also be expanded with the same naming conventions as demultiplexers. We often used to include one on a board just in case we needed to make any lastminute cut tracks and add jumper wires andor logic gate tweaks. And so the next chapter starts with the simplest of. Additionally, it includes text, shapes, wires, and. These free logic gate simulation software work in basically two steps, which are. The two frequencies may be related to each other, or may to totally unrelated. Multiplexers combinational logic functions electronics. Sep 04, 2015 multiplexer handle two type of data that is analog and digital. Nov 29, 2016 the multimedia logic simulator has taken this one step further and introduced devices that connect directly to your computers real devices e. Or and not can be implemented with a 21 multiplexer.
The demo version is identical to the full version except that no actual streams are generated. To implement a demultiplexor, we use a decoder with enable input. In this case, the digital video software will provide the commands to control the multiplexers. Here we will configure demultiplexer using ladder language. Multiplexers in digital logic it is a combinational circuit which have many data inputs and single output depending on control or select inputs. Inefficient multiplexers can greatly increase the logic required to implement your design. This design can also be configured using the casewhen statement, shown in figure 6. Logic circuits can be very simple, such as andor logic, or can consist of hundreds of parts. The select lines determine which input is connected to the output, and also to increase the amount of data that can be sent over a network within certain time.
As per table we can activate output by switching combination. Introduction to digital logic with laboratory exercises. Multiplexer can act as universal combinational circuit. Mux directs one of the inputs to its output line by using a control bit word selection line to its select lines. June 23, 2003 basic circuit design and multiplexers 11 a 2to1 multiplexer here is the circuit analog of that printer switch. Design and implementation of boolean functions using. Multiplexer combinational logic circuits electronics tutorial. You can use this software on the go and design and simulate logic gates.
To learn working principle of multiplexer to use of multiplexer theory. These freeware can be used by students, researchers, or anyone else to design and simulate logic gates for analysis or some other purpose. Glossary of electronic and engineering terms, ic multiplexers. Modeling, synthesis, and simulation using vhdl book. Connect x and y to the control inputs of the multiplexer. A multiplexer would be considered standard logic or glue logic when a discrete ic is used. Multiplexers operate like very fast acting multiple position rotary switches connecting or controlling multiple input lines called. The design implements only discrete components and standard operational amplifiers on a. A multiplexer performs the function of selecting the input on any one of n input lines and feeding this input to one output line. A multiplexer, abbreviated mux, is a device that has multiple inputs and one output. Both demultiplexers and multiplexers have similar names, abbreviations, schematic symbols and circuits, so confusion is easy. Bom, gerber, user manual, schematic, test procedures, etc.
The design implements only discrete components and standard operational amplifiers on a 1in2 printed circuit board pcb. Digital circuits multiplexers multiplexer is a combinational circuit that has maximum of 2n data inputs, a na selection lines and single output line. Logisim is a free and portable logic gate simulator for windows. On the other hand, these problems can keep on giving when it comes. It provides digital parts ranging from simple gates to arithmetic logic unit. Smart objects automatically calculate output based on the circuit. Electronics tutorial about the demultiplexer demux used for data distribution in combinational logic circuits including digital decoders. In digital circuit design, the selector wires are of digital value.
How to develop a defensive plan for your opensource software project. Logic gate software logic gate tool create logic gates online. It provides all components to design a logic circuit using logic gates. In electronics, a multiplexer or mux is a device that selects between several analog or digital input signals and forwards it to a single output line. A module may be used to built more complex circuits like cpu. Modeling, synthesis, and simulation using vhdl book skip. In this software, circuit can easily be converted into a reusable module. On the one hand, some logic problems never seem to go away. A decoder with enable input can function as a demultiplexer. The multiplexer used for digital applications, also called digital multiplexer, is a circuit with many input but only one output. A multiplexer of 2 n \displaystyle 2n inputs has n \displaystyle n select lines, which are used to select which input line to send to the output.
In digital logic, a multiplexer is the logical implementation of a single pole, n position switch. Thats right, you could use small eproms to represent multiinput logic functions, or little lookup tables, or even as the core of simple state machines. The aim of this experiment is to design and plot the characteristics of a 4x1 digital multiplexer using pass transistor and transmission gate logic introduction. With the use of a demultiplexer, the binary data can be bypassed to one of its many output data lines. Despite the fact that many of these devices are tremendously complex and require vast amounts of engineering in their design, they all share the ubiquitous bit as their fundamental unit of data. A digital multiplexer or data selector is a logic circuit that accepts several inputs and selects one. The design site for hardware software, and firmware engineers. Mainly i am going to use some basic shapes, mosfets, logic gates and texts in the circuit drawing.
Demultiplexers are mainly used in boolean function generators and. The term multiplexer which is also commonly called as mux or mpx refers to selecting one output of the many available inputs. The implementation of not gate is done using n selection lines. Multiplexers operate like very fast acting multiple position rotary switches connecting or controlling multiple input lines called channels one at a time to the output. In this easier process, demultiplexer receive the output data of multiplexer as a receiver and covert back them to the original form then. The intent of this system is not to necessarily build the logic circuit you design.
A circuit that transmits one of two or more signals from the input to the output. Multiplexers are used as one method of reducing the number of integrated circuit packages required by a particular circuit design. This reference design is an excitation amplifier and analog front end for resolver sensors. An opensource graphical tool for designing and simulating logic circuits. In analog circuit design, a multiplexer is a special type of analog switch that connects one signal selected from several inputs to a single output. The schematic symbol for multiplexers is the truth table for a 2to1 multiplexer is using a 1to2 decoder as part of the circuit, we can express this circuit easily. Draw logic gates online 3 times faster with creately. For analog application, multiplexer are built of relays and transistor switches.
The multiplexer is one of the basic building blocks of any digital design system. Difference between decoder and demultiplexer geeksforgeeks. Multiplexer is a combinational circuit that has maximum of 2 n data inputs, n selection lines and single output line. Design a full subtractor using 4 to 1 mux and an inverter closed ask question asked 6 years. For example, if n 2 then the demux will be of 1 to 4 mux with 1 input, 2 selection line and 4 output as shown below. The multiplexer routes one of its data inputs d0 or d1 to the output q. Aug 30, 2015 multiplexer, proteus, and, digital logic, 4 to 1 mux, tutorial, dld, compuertas logicas, logic circuit, nand, practicas con proteus, circuit simulation, mux con.
The free logic design draw ldd software is a graphical wysiwyg tool that enables a user to quickly create a computer logic schematic diagram and simulate it. Tinycad software is an open source for windows users. Mux is often used with a complementary demux on the receiving end. These are mostly used to form a selected path between multiple sources and. With our easy to use simulator interface, you will be building circuits in no time. Circuitverse online digital logic circuit simulator. A single rmux1 gate can be used as a 2 to1 multiplexer as shown in fig. This decoder is a combinational logic circuit and its purpose is to decode the data given to it. What is the best software for drawing these circuits which. All the standard logic gates can be implemented with multiplexers. Open the pspice design manager on your pc by typing design manager in the search bar. For digital application, they are built from standard logic gates. May 01, 2018 digital logic design is a software tool for designing and simulating digital circuits. Discrete resolver frontend reference design with c2000 microcontroller and 0.
This course teaches the design of digital logic circuits using intel fpga devices. Further, multiplexers integrated circuits are having enable input, which has to to be activated to perform the multiplexer operation. The multiplexer, shortened to mux or mpx, is a combinational logic circuit designed to switch one of several input lines through to a single common output line by the application of a control signal. In other words, the multiplexer connects the output to one of its inputs based upon the value held at the select lines. The data distributor, known more commonly as a demultiplexer or demux for short, is the exact opposite of the multiplexer we saw in the previous tutorial.
1265 1137 488 760 1316 71 821 1271 597 582 1347 1282 665 1084 932 595 999 925 808 652 872 841 1332 1443 385 1309 966 1462 746 1014 796 775 1303 922 480 218 379 125 532 1115 1360 812 925 190 1216